Caitlyn Jenner was one of the many celebrities affected by the wildfires devastation and the Santa Ana winds that occurred across Southern California.
On Wednesday evening the former Olympian returned home from dinner to find part of her roof torn off and debris covering her Malibu property.
At the time the 68-year-old’s dog went missing and she feared that her beloved dog, Bertha had died.
A rep for the I Am Cait star spoke to People magazine saying: “It was awful. We all thought Bertha was buried under that wreckage. Nowhere to be found last night nor this morning.”
After searching through the wreckage for her yellow lab the reality star stayed with family for the night.
She then returned the next morning and called one of her sons to help move the torn off roof, but because it was too heavy Caitlyn also enlisted the help of a crew.
Interestingly enough a member from the crew mentioned that he had seen a dog on their way to her home.
“Then poof, down the hill is this filthy-covered Bertha,” the reality star’s rep said.
Cait ran down the hill where she was reunited with her pooch.
The canine first made its way into the transgender woman’s heart and home in June. Cait introduced the lab when it was just a puppy via Instagram captioning the adorable picture: “A new member of my family- Bertha, two months old.”
